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
580 452 104608 4200 98844586
275454 267779997 18791409591
275454 267779997 18791409591
96779 31 29158807 82342174558
All about undefined
Interested in learning more?
275454 267779997 18791409591
96779 31 29158807 82342174558
See more
8351791 59886679
6269585 0253 32063727719 37
See more
986 6807729
68939266435 67566 34
See more